Abstract
1,004,613. Negative resistance amplifiers. WESTERN ELECTRIC CO. Inc. Dec. 18, 1961 [Dec. 29, 1960], No. 45243/61. Drawings to Specification. Heading H3T. An amplifier comprises a quarter wavelength line or an equivalent-impedance converting network connected between its input and output terminals with negative impedance devices respectively in shunt between the input and output of the line. It is explained that by this means the amplifier may be matched to the source and the load. In the embodiment described the line is a lumped constant device and the negative resistance of the tunnel diodes used as the negative impedance devices are transformed to the value required for stable operation by transformers.
